Quick heads-up on Pinwheel UI versioning: we cut a minor release every sprint, and anything touching component props needs a changeset file in the PR. No changeset, no merge — the bot will nag you. Majors are rare and go through the design council first. The full policy, with examples of what counts as breaking, lives on the internal page below.

wiki page, bahip-yahip: https://grafana.qirvanlabs.corp/browse/display/projects/cc3a1b9dbfc9

## Configuration

Cartslam drives synthetic checkout traffic against the Pinemarket staging gateway. Set `CARTSLAM_RPS`, `CARTSLAM_DURATION_SEC`, and `CARTSLAM_REGION` in `.env`. Do not point it at production hosts; the gateway allowlist is enforced server-side. All runs are authenticated so load can be attributed and revoked. The runner refuses to start without the gateway credential. Add this line to `.env`:

secret setting of tajof-bahif: COURIER_KEY3=65d

// RECON_BATCH_WINDOW_MS controls how long the Stockweave inventory
// reconciliation job holds a warehouse partition lock before yielding.
// Security note: this value was tuned to keep the audit ledger append
// window short, reducing the chance that a concurrent writer observes
// partially reconciled counts. Do not raise it without re-running the
// isolation tests in the Fennel Harbor staging cluster. The constant
// below is stamped into every reconciliation report, right after the
// trace token recorded at build time.

session token of fawep-tageg = htk4_82d8